Что такое SQL и как с ним оперировать

Что такое SQL и как с ним оперировать

SQL составляет собой инструмент организованных инструкций для управления информацией в реляционных базах данных. Средство обеспечивает возможность строить таблицы, вносить записи, менять информацию и устранять ненужную сведения. SQL эксплуатируют девелоперы, аналитики, операторы баз данных и тестировщики.

Инструмент действует через операторы, которые отправляются системе управления базами данных. Команды оформляются текстом по заданным стандартам синтаксиса. Система принимает инструкцию, исполняет команду и отдаёт ответ.

Работа с SQL начинается с изучения ключевых операторов для получения и изменения данных. Начинающие изучают инструкции SELECT, INSERT, UPDATE и DELETE. Опыт деятельности с On X помогает зафиксировать знания и постичь логику создания инструкций.

SQL отличается декларативным способом к кодированию. Пользователь указывает необходимый ответ, а система автономно выбирает метод исполнения операции. Такой метод облегчает составление инструкций для начинающих работников.

Для чего нужен SQL

SQL задействуется для хранения и анализа структурированной информации в коммерческих и общественных проектах. Средство гарантирует мгновенный доступ к миллионам строк и даёт возможность производить статистические действия над данными.

Веб-магазины применяют SQL для управления списками товаров, анализа заказов и фиксации запасов. Банковские системы сохраняют данные о потребителях, транзакциях и балансах в реляционных базах. Социальные сети применяют инструмент для деятельности с учётными записями пользователей и публикациями.

Аналитики казино он икс выгружают информацию из баз для создания отчётов и определения зависимостей. SQL позволяет объединять показатели, определять средние значения и группировать сведения по условиям. Маркетологи анализируют активность заказчиков с помощью команд к базам данных.

Разработчики строят сервисы, которые работают с базами через SQL. Интернет-сервисы посылают запросы для приёма сведений и показа содержимого. Смартфонные программы сверяют информацию с серверами.

Как сформированы базы данных и таблицы

База данных выступает собой организованное место хранения сведений, образованное из соединённых таблиц. Каждая таблица содержит информацию об установленной сущности: клиентах, изделиях, запросах или переводах. Организация базы создаётся с учетом деловых требований и характеристик профильной области.

Таблица складывается из строк и столбцов, напоминая электронную таблицу. Столбцы определяют параметры сущностей и обозначаются полями. Строки хранят конкретные записи с данными об индивидуальных представителях объекта. Каждое поле обладает определённый формат данных: цифровой, текстовый, дата или двоичный.

Главный ключ однозначно идентифицирует каждую строку в таблице. Обычно первичным ключом становится числовое поле с эксклюзивными параметрами. Связующие ключи создают отношения между таблицами и гарантируют целостность сведений в базе.

Фундаментальные компоненты структуры таблицы охватывают:

  • Название таблицы, отражающее сохраняемую элемент
  • Перечень полей с определением форматов данных
  • Правила для отслеживания правильности вводимой данных
  • Индексы для ускорения извлечения строк

Нормализация базы данных убирает дублирование сведений и группирует данные по категориальным таблицам. Процедура нормализации следует заданным принципам, именуемым нормальными формами. Грамотная структура On-X облегчает поддержку и увеличивает производительность системы.

Схема базы данных визуально представляет таблицы и отношения между ними. Схемы помогают уяснить логику построения сведений и спроектировать эффективную организацию. Работа с On X требует понимания основ создания реляционных схем данных.

Ключевые инструкции для работы с данными

SELECT добывает сведения из таблиц базы данных. Команда позволяет указать требуемые столбцы и критерии отбора строк. Команда возвращает итог в форме совокупности строк, отвечающих условиям команды.

INSERT включает новые элементы в таблицу. Команда нуждается обозначения названия таблицы и параметров для внесения полей. Можно включить одну строку или ряд записей за одну команду. Система анализирует согласованность сведений типам полей перед добавлением.

UPDATE обновляет наличествующие строки в таблице. Оператор позволяет изменить параметры единственного или ряда полей. Параметр WHERE задаёт, какие строки требуют корректировке. Без обозначения параметра инструкция изменит все строки в таблице.

DELETE устраняет строки из таблицы по заданному параметру. Оператор необратимо удаляет данные, поэтому предполагает внимательного применения. Критерий WHERE определяет, какие строки требуется стереть.

CREATE TABLE создаёт свежую таблицу с указанной структурой полей. Инструкция задаёт названия столбцов, типы данных и ограничения. DROP TABLE окончательно стирает таблицу вместе со всем содержимым. Познание Он Икс Казино вырабатывает ключевые компетенции обработки информацией в реляционных системах содержания.

Выборка, сортировка и классификация строк

Условие WHERE отбирает строки по заданным условиям. Команда даёт возможность выбрать элементы, соответствующие заданным величинам полей. Можно задействовать инструкции сопоставления и логические операции AND, OR, NOT для построения сложных условий. Выборка уменьшает количество получаемых данных.

ORDER BY сортирует итоги извлечения по одному или ряду полям. Команда обеспечивает организацию по увеличению и снижению параметров. Сортировка строк делает проще изучение сведений и обнаружение необходимых значений.

GROUP BY группирует элементы с одинаковыми величинами в заданных столбцах. Объединение используется параллельно с агрегирующими методами для вычисления итоговых метрик. Функции COUNT, SUM, AVG, MIN и MAX вычисляют число записей, суммы, усреднённые величины, минимумы и максимумы.

HAVING отбирает данные после группировки информации. Критерий используется к суммированным величинам и обеспечивает возможность извлечь категории, отвечающие заданным критериям по вычисленным параметрам.

Команды LIKE и IN увеличивают способности выборки строк. LIKE осуществляет обнаружение по шаблону с подстановочными знаками. IN контролирует наличие параметра в набор опций. Верное задействование On-X увеличивает производительность статистических инструкций.

Как связываются информация из множественных таблиц

JOIN консолидирует записи из ряда таблиц на основе соединений между ними. Операция обеспечивает возможность извлечь сведения, разнесённую по отличающимся таблицам, в единственном финальном наборе. Отношение создаётся через общие поля, зачастую главный и вторичный ключи.

INNER JOIN выдаёт лишь те элементы, для которых найдены пересечения в обеих таблицах. Строки без совпадения отбрасываются из ответа. Подобный тип объединения используется, когда нужны данные, находящиеся параллельно в соединённых таблицах.

LEFT JOIN охватывает все строки из левой таблицы и соответствующие строки из правой. Если совпадение отсутствует, столбцы правой таблицы заполняются величинами NULL. Команда задействуется для извлечения целого реестра строк из ведущей таблицы.

RIGHT JOIN функционирует обратным образом, сохраняя все строки правой таблицы. FULL OUTER JOIN возвращает все записи из обеих таблиц, заполняя отсутствующие значения NULL.

CROSS JOIN генерирует декартово комбинацию таблиц, соединяя каждую строку первой таблицы с каждой элементом второй. Субзапросы дают возможность применять итог единственного команды внутри второго. Изучение On X и осознание способов связывания таблиц расширяет возможности взаимодействия с Он Икс Казино в составных базах данных.

Стандартные проблемы, которые выполняют с через SQL

Генерация документов образует большую часть взаимодействия с базами данных. Аналитики выгружают данные о продажах, клиентах и денежных параметрах за конкретные периоды. Команды консолидируют информацию и классифицируют итоги по группам для представления управлению.

Поиск повторов помогает обеспечивать качество информации в системе. Команды обнаруживают дублирующиеся строки по критичным столбцам: email, телефон или уникальный номер. Нахождение копий обеспечивает возможность привести в порядок базу и предотвратить неточности.

Перенос данных между системами нуждается получения данных из единственной базы и загрузки в иную. SQL гарантирует выгрузку данных в нужном виде и импорт информации с трансформацией архитектуры.

Расчёт числовых метрик реализуется через суммирующие операции и консолидацию сведений. Специалисты рассчитывают средний счёт покупателя, коэффициент воронки сделок и динамику роста пользовательской базы.

Контроль привилегиями соединения лимитирует способности участников по взаимодействия с сведениями. Администраторы назначают права на просмотр, модификацию и стирание данных для разных позиций. Реальное использование On-X охватывает широкий набор вопросов от исследования до администрирования структур.

Промахи, которых следует обходить в начале работы

Отсутствие критерия WHERE при модификации или стирании строк влечёт к корректировке всех элементов в таблице. Неопытные пропускают обозначить параметр фильтрации и случайно изменяют сведения, которые обязаны сохраниться нетронутыми. Перед исполнением операторов UPDATE и DELETE необходимо проконтролировать критерий выборки.

Пренебрежение индексов снижает скорость обработку команд к большим таблицам. Поиск без индексов вынуждает систему сканировать все записи по порядку. Формирование индексов для часто задействуемых полей ускоряет действия извлечения данных в десятки раз.

Стандартные промахи неопытных профессионалов содержат:

  • Использование SELECT * вместо перечисления необходимых полей, что увеличивает нагрузку на систему
  • Отсутствие резервного дублирования перед крупными модификациями сведений
  • Сохранение паролей и закрытой данных в незащищённом формате
  • Пренебрежение ограничений непротиворечивости при разработке таблиц

Некорректное задействование форматов данных ведёт к лишнему использованию дискового пространства. Выбор символьного поля значительного размера для сохранения кратких параметров нерационален. Каждый вид данных содержит эффективную сферу использования и ограничения.

Пренебрежение транзакциями при выполнении соединённых операций повреждает непротиворечивость информации. Если одна из инструкций заканчивается неточностью, прежние изменения остаются в базе. Транзакции предоставляют атомарность выполнения группы команд.

Дублирование запросов без осознания принципа работы создаёт трудности при корректировке скрипта. Изучение Он Икс Казино предполагает вдумчивого метода и анализа итогов реализации инструкций.

Similar Posts

  • Что представляет собой A/B тест

    Что представляет собой A/B тест A/B сравнительное тестирование — по сути это метод сравнительной проверки, при которого пара редакции конкретного компонента демонстрируются разным наборам пользователей, с целью определить, какой элемент действует эффективнее согласно изначально выбранному критерию. Этот метод широко задействуется в электронных средах, интерфейсах, продвижении, продуктовой аналитике, e-commerce, смартфонных приложениях, медиасервисах и внутри онлайн-игровых платформах….

  • Что такое SQL и как с ним работать

    Что такое SQL и как с ним работать SQL является собой средство организованных инструкций для управления данными в реляционных базах данных. Средство даёт возможность создавать таблицы, добавлять записи, изменять информацию и убирать лишнюю данные. SQL задействуют разработчики, аналитики, администраторы баз данных и тестировщики. Инструмент работает через инструкции, которые направляются системе управления базами данных. Операторы фиксируются…

  • Что такое SQL и как с ним функционировать

    Что такое SQL и как с ним функционировать SQL является собой средство структурированных команд для контроля сведениями в реляционных базах данных. Средство обеспечивает возможность формировать таблицы, добавлять записи, менять информацию и устранять ненужные информацию. SQL задействуют девелоперы, аналитики, администраторы баз данных и тестировщики. Инструмент действует через операторы, которые посылаются системе управления базами данных. Команды оформляются…

  • Что такое SQL и как с ним взаимодействовать

    Что такое SQL и как с ним взаимодействовать SQL выступает собой инструмент упорядоченных инструкций для контроля данными в реляционных базах данных. Инструмент дает возможность строить таблицы, добавлять записи, изменять данные и убирать ненужную информацию. SQL применяют разработчики, аналитики, управляющие баз данных и тестировщики. Язык функционирует через инструкции, которые отправляются системе управления базами данных. Инструкции записываются…

  • Что такое SQL и как с ним работать

    Что такое SQL и как с ним работать SQL выступает собой средство организованных команд для обработки данными в реляционных базах данных. Язык дает возможность строить таблицы, вносить записи, менять информацию и убирать ненужные данные. SQL используют девелоперы, аналитики, администраторы баз данных и тестировщики. Инструмент работает через операторы, которые отправляются системе управления базами данных. Операторы фиксируются…

  • Что такое SQL и как с ним оперировать

    Что такое SQL и как с ним оперировать SQL выступает собой язык упорядоченных инструкций для управления сведениями в реляционных базах данных. Инструмент позволяет формировать таблицы, включать записи, менять информацию и убирать лишнюю информацию. SQL задействуют разработчики, аналитики, управляющие баз данных и тестировщики. Язык работает через инструкции, которые посылаются системе управления базами данных. Инструкции фиксируются текстом…